Library Search
结果页AT24Cxx EEPROM 存储模块 — 代码例程
在 知识库 中找到 8 个匹配结果。
知识库
知识库
8 个 AT24Cxx EEPROM 存储模块 — 代码例程 # AT24Cxx EEPROM 存储模块 — 代码例程
---
## 示例 1:Arduino — 使用 Wire 库读写单字节
```cpp
/*
* AT24Cxx EEPROM — Arduino Wire库 单字节读写
* 接线: SCL→A5, SDA→A4 (Uno/Nano), VCC→5V, GND→GND
* 地址默认 0x50 (A0=A1=A2=GND)
*/… 3% AT24Cxx EEPROM 存储模块 — 技术文档 # AT24Cxx EEPROM 存储模块 — 技术文档
## 1. 概述
AT24Cxx 系列是基于 I²C 总线的串行 EEPROM 存储芯片,由 Microchip(原Atmel)出品。模块板载上拉电阻和去耦电容,即插即用。容量从 2Kbit (256字节) 到 256Kbit (32K字节) 可选,非常适合存储配置参数、校准数据、设备ID等非易失性小数据。
### 主要优势
- I²… 3% 星闪SLE透传模块 STM32驱动代码例程 # 星闪SLE透传模块 STM32驱动代码例程
## 环境说明
- MCU: STM32F103C8T6
- HAL库版本: STM32F1xx HAL Driver
- IDE: Keil MDK / STM32CubeIDE
- 串口: USART2 (PA2 TX, PA3 RX) 连接星闪SLE模块
- 调试串口: USART3 (PB10 TX, PB11 RX) 连接USB-TTL… 2% NTC热敏电阻测温模块 — 代码例程 # NTC热敏电阻测温模块 — 代码例程
---
## 示例 1:Arduino — 基础温度读取 (AO)
```cpp
/*
* NTC 热敏电阻模块 — Arduino 基础测温
* 接线: AO→A0, VCC→5V, GND→GND
* NTC: 10KΩ @25°C, B=3950, 分压电阻 10KΩ
*/
#define NTC_PIN A0
#define… 2% ESP32) # RC522 RFID模块代码例程
---
## 例程1:Arduino (MFRC522 库)
### 依赖:安装 `MFRC522` 库(作者 miguelbalboa)
```cpp
#include <SPI.h>
#include <MFRC522.h>
#define SS_PIN 10 // 片选
#define RST_PIN 9 // 复位
MFRC… 2% L298N 电机驱动模块 — 代码例程 # L298N 电机驱动模块 — 代码例程
---
## 示例 1:Arduino — 直流电机控制(单路 + PWM调速)
```cpp
/*
* L298N 直流电机控制 — Arduino
* 接线:
* ENA → D9 (PWM), IN1 → D8, IN2 → D7
* +12V → 外部7~12V, GND → 共地
*/
#define ENA 9
#def… 2% Arduino Nano V3 — 代码例程 void encoderISR() {
// 根据B相电平判断方向
if (digitalRead(ENC_B) == LOW) {
counter++; // 顺时针
} else {
counter--; // 逆时针
}
}
void loop() {
static int lastCounter = -999;… 1% HC-SR04 超声波测距模块代码例程 # HC-SR04 超声波测距模块代码例程
## 1. STM32 HAL 库驱动(输入捕获模式)
```c
// hcsr04.h
#ifndef __HCSR04_H
#define __HCSR04_H
#include "main.h"
/* 按实际接线修改 */
#define HCSR04_TRIG_PORT GPIOB
#define HCSR04_TRIG_PIN… 1%